package com
import (
"encoding/json"
"fmt"
"io"
"io/ioutil"
"net/http"
"os"
"path"
)
type NotFoundError struct {
Message string
}
func (e NotFoundError) Error() string {
return e.Message
}
type RemoteError struct {
Host string
Err error
}
func (e *RemoteError) Error() string {
return e.Err.Error()
}
var UserAgent = "Mozilla/5.0 (Windows NT 6.1; WOW64) AppleWebKit/537.36 (KHTML, like Gecko) Chrome/29.0.1541.0 Safari/537.36"
// HttpGet gets the specified resource. ErrNotFound is returned if the
// server responds with status 404.
func HttpGet(client *http.Client, url string, header http.Header) (io.ReadCloser, error) {
req, err := http.NewRequest("GET", url, nil)
if err != nil {
return nil, err
}
req.Header.Set("User-Agent", UserAgent)
for k, vs := range header {
req.Header[k] = vs
}
resp, err := client.Do(req)
if err != nil {
return nil, err
}
if resp.StatusCode == 200 {
return resp.Body, nil
}
resp.Body.Close()
if resp.StatusCode == 404 { // 403 can be rate limit error. || resp.StatusCode == 403 {
err = fmt.Errorf("resource not found: %s", url)
} else {
err = fmt.Errorf("get %s -> %d", url, resp.StatusCode)
}
return nil, err
}
// HttpGetToFile gets the specified resource and writes to file.
// ErrNotFound is returned if the server responds with status 404.
func HttpGetToFile(client *http.Client, url string, header http.Header, fileName string) error {
rc, err := HttpGet(client, url, header)
if err != nil {
return err
}
defer rc.Close()
os.MkdirAll(path.Dir(fileName), os.ModePerm)
f, err := os.Create(fileName)
if err != nil {
return err
}
defer f.Close()
_, err = io.Copy(f, rc)
return err
}
// HttpGetBytes gets the specified resource. ErrNotFound is returned if the server
// responds with status 404.
func HttpGetBytes(client *http.Client, url string, header http.Header) ([]byte, error) {
rc, err := HttpGet(client, url, header)
if err != nil {
return nil, err
}
defer rc.Close()
return ioutil.ReadAll(rc)
}
// HttpGetJSON gets the specified resource and mapping to struct.
// ErrNotFound is returned if the server responds with status 404.
func HttpGetJSON(client *http.Client, url string, v interface{}) error {
rc, err := HttpGet(client, url, nil)
if err != nil {
return err
}
defer rc.Close()
err = json.NewDecoder(rc).Decode(v)
if _, ok := err.(*json.SyntaxError); ok {
return fmt.Errorf("JSON syntax error at %s", url)
}
return nil
}
// A RawFile describes a file that can be downloaded.
type RawFile interface {
Name() string
RawUrl() string
Data() []byte
SetData([]byte)
}
// FetchFiles fetches files specified by the rawURL field in parallel.
func FetchFiles(client *http.Client, files []RawFile, header http.Header) error {
ch := make(chan error, len(files))
for i := range files {
go func(i int) {
p, err := HttpGetBytes(client, files[i].RawUrl(), nil)
if err != nil {
ch <- err
return
}
files[i].SetData(p)
ch <- nil
}(i)
}
for _ = range files {
if err := <-ch; err != nil {
return err
}
}
return nil
}
// FetchFiles uses command `curl` to fetch files specified by the rawURL field in parallel.
func FetchFilesCurl(files []RawFile, curlOptions ...string) error {
ch := make(chan error, len(files))
for i := range files {
go func(i int) {
stdout, _, err := ExecCmd("curl", append(curlOptions, files[i].RawUrl())...)
if err != nil {
ch <- err
return
}
files[i].SetData([]byte(stdout))
ch <- nil
}(i)
}
for _ = range files {
if err := <-ch; err != nil {
return err
}
}
return nil
}
